Talented Florida defensive tackle Caleb Brantley spoke with the media this week and said that he thinks he is the "best D-lineman in college football. Per PalmBeachPost.com:
quote:

“I think I’m the best D-lineman in the country,” he said. “I’m coming out to try and prove it.”

The redshirt junior started 10 of the 13 games he played last fall, earning Second Team All-America honors from Pro Football Focus and finishing with 29 tackles and three sacks.
Brantley considered turning pro after this past season, but chose to return to Gainesville for one more year.
